This downtown hotel provides comfortable accommodation in a convenient location. The Royal Ontario Museum is 700 metres away. Guest rooms include free WiFi, air conditioning, cable TV and a coffee maker.
Address: 15 Charles Street East, Toronto (Ontario)
Rates from:
CAD 161 Booking.com